Common Warning Lighting and Interpretations



Determine common caution lights in your vehicle and understand their meanings to ensure risk-free driving.

One of the most regular caution lights include the check engine light, which signifies problems with the engine or exhausts system. If this light comes on, it's critical to have your lorry checked promptly.

The oil pressure advising light suggests reduced oil pressure, calling for instant focus to avoid engine damage.

A flashing battery light could recommend a damaged billing system, possibly leaving you stranded if not dealt with.

The tire stress tracking system (TPMS) light signals you to reduced tire stress, influencing vehicle security and fuel efficiency. Ignoring this could bring about dangerous driving problems.

The ABS light shows a trouble with the anti-lock stopping system, endangering your ability to quit promptly in emergency situations.

Last but not least, the coolant temperature level advising light warns of engine overheating, which can result in serious damages otherwise settled swiftly.

Recognizing these common warning lights will certainly aid you deal with issues quickly and maintain risk-free driving problems.

Do It Yourself Troubleshooting Tips



If you observe a caution light on your dashboard, there are a few DIY fixing ideas you can try before seeking expert aid.

The first step is to consult your cars and truck's guidebook to recognize what the specific caution light shows. Often the issue can be as straightforward as a loosened gas cap activating the check engine light. Tightening up the gas cap might deal with the trouble.

One more typical issue is a low battery, which can set off different cautioning lights. Inspecting the battery connections for corrosion and ensuring they're safe may fix the issue.



If a caution light lingers, you can attempt resetting it by separating the cars and truck's battery for a couple of mins and afterwards reconnecting it. Furthermore, checking your lorry's liquid levels, such as oil, coolant, and brake liquid, can assist fix warning lights associated with these systems.
